A Graduate Certificate in Behavioral Economics for Customer Communication equips professionals with a deep understanding of how psychological principles influence consumer decision-making. This specialized program translates cutting-edge behavioral economics research into practical strategies for crafting more persuasive and effective marketing communications.
Learning outcomes include mastering behavioral insights to design compelling customer journeys, applying frameworks like prospect theory and loss aversion in marketing campaigns, and developing data-driven approaches to optimize communication strategies. Students will also gain proficiency in A/B testing and customer segmentation techniques.
The program's duration typically ranges from 6 to 12 months, depending on the institution and the number of courses required. This intensive yet manageable timeframe allows working professionals to upskill and advance their careers efficiently. The flexible online learning format often offered adds to its accessibility.
